About this role

We are seeking an experienced Manager, Marketing Operations to oversee our campaign execution processes and lead a team of operations specialists. This role will be responsible for implementing and optimizing marketing campaign workflows, ensuring efficient execution, and driving continuous improvement in our marketing operations.

What you’ll be doing  

  • Lead and develop a team of two Marketing Operations Specialists

  • Design, implement, and optimize campaign execution workflows and processes

  • Oversee the end-to-end campaign setup, execution, and reporting process

  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ure timely delivery of marketing campaigns

  • Establish and maintain campaign performance metrics and reporting frameworks

  • Identify opportunities for process improvement and operational efficiency

  • Ensure proper utilization and optimization of marketing technology systems

  • Develop and maintain documentation for marketing operations processes

  • Implement quality control measures to ensure campaign accuracy and effectiveness

  • Provide training and guidance on marketing operations best practices

  • Monitor campaign performance and provide insights to marketing leadership

What you’ll have  

  • 5+ years of experience in marketing operations or campaign management and 2+ years of people management experience

  • Strong knowledge of marketing automation platforms and MarTech stack as well as data privacy/compliance

  • Experience with campaign execution, workflow design, and process optimization

  • Proficiency in data analysis and performance reporting

  • Excellent project management and organizational skills with strong attention to detail and problem-solving abilities

  • Experience with marketing attribution models and analytics

  •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ously with competing deadlines

  • Knowledge of marketing data management principles and practices

What We Do

About Coursera: Coursera was launched in 2012 by Andrew Ng and Daphne Koller with a mission to provide universal access to world-class learning. Coursera partners with leading university and industry partners to offer a broad catalog of content and credentials, including courses, Specializations, Professional Certificates, and degrees. Coursera’s platform innovations — including AI-powered personalized guide and features, like Role Play and Course Builder, and role-based solutions like Skills Tracks — enable instructors, partners, and companies to deliver scalable, personalized, and verified learning. About Udemy: Udemy is an AI-powered skills acceleration platform transforming how companies and individuals across the world build the capabilities needed to thrive in a rapidly evolving workplace. By combining on-demand, multi-language content with real-time innovation, Udemy delivers personalized experiences that empower organizations to scale workforce development and help individuals build the technical, business, and soft skills most relevant to their careers.
